    Anthony Godby Johnson was a 1990s miracle: a boy who escaped years of horrific abuse only to discover that he was dying of AIDS. A boy who authored his own autobiography. A boy who earned friends and fans worldwide—and who did not exist. Featuring Oprah Winfrey, the remnants of Anthony Godby Johnson's long-forgotten television special, and the first public glimpse of the hoaxer behind the myth, TONY FRAGINALS explores the scandal from the point of view of Tony's 'little brother'. Portland Film Festival took place between 6th - 8th October 2021. Creative archive documentary TONY FRAGINALS was featured in official selection.
